c语言编程笔录

首页 >   > 笔记大全

笔记大全

golang开发步骤

更新时间:2023-12-13

第一段:安装和设置开发环境

在开始使用Go语言开发之前,首先需要安装Go编译器。可以在官方网站上下载对应平台的安装包进行安装,安装过程中需要设置环境变量。

export GOPATH=/path/to/your/go/workspace
export PATH=$PATH:/path/to/go/bin

其中,`GOPATH`指定Go的工作目录,而`PATH`变量需要加入Go的二进制文件所在目录。

第二段:创建项目和编写代码

创建一个新的Go项目,需要在`GOPATH`目录下新建一个文件夹。在该文件夹下,创建`main.go`文件,作为项目入口点。

mkdir /path/to/your/go/workspace/new_project
touch /path/to/your/go/workspace/new_project/main.go

在`main.go`文件中编写代码,例如以下简单的程序,用于输出字符串:

package main

import "fmt"

func main() {
    fmt.Println("Hello, world!")
}

第三段:编译和运行代码

在`GOPATH`目录下,使用`go build`命令编译程序。如果代码中引用了第三方库,则需要先使用`go get`命令下载相应的库。

cd /path/to/your/go/workspace/new_project
go build

编译成功后,会在当前目录下生成一个可执行文件。通过运行该文件来执行程序:

./new_project

第四段:打包和部署程序

通过`go build`命令编译出的可执行文件,可以直接拷贝到其他机器上直接运行。但如果要将程序打包成可以直接安装的形式,则需要使用`go install`命令。

go install /path/to/your/go/workspace/new_project

编译后的程序会被打包成二进制文件,并安装到Go环境的`bin`目录下。其他机器可以通过安装Go环境并设置相应的环境变量即可运行程序。